Laccase multigene families in Agaricomycetes

Journal of Basic Microbiology, 2016
Here we present the results of the exploration of laccase multigene families (MGFs) in basidiomycetous fungi from different taxonomic groups using a next generation sequencing (NGS) technology. In our study, multiple laccase genes were identified in all of the investigated fungi (13 species) from Polyporaceae, Phanerochaetaceae, Meruliaceae ...

Rat Metallothionein Multigene Family

1987
Southern blot analysis of rat genomic DNA reveals the presence of numerous sequences homologous to the rat MT-1 gene. We have isolated and characterized by sequence analysis the rat MT-1 gene and three related processed pseudogenes. We discuss mechanisms by which these pseudogenes were formed.

The olfactory multigene family

Current Opinion in Genetics & Development, 1992
A novel multigene family has been identified that is likely to encode odorant receptors on olfactory sensory neurons. Further studies on this gene family are likely to shed light on the molecular mechanisms underlying information coding in the mammalian olfactory system.
